This week on Uncommon Content, we discuss empty government buildings, drinking like a gentleman, the progression of St. Louis into lawlessness, NFL friends, inaugural fashion, the pervasiveness of gambling, and the late-great Athina Miller.
My guest today is Matt Eversgerd. He is a great friend with a rare zest for life and music. Matt spent fifteen years living in downtown St. Louis, and he has a better understanding than most of its decline.
